Class of 1955 celebrates Golden Jubilee! Cathedral’s Golden Jubilee class of 1955 held its 50th reunion on April 23, 2005 at Rosie O’Grady’s in midtown Manhattan. Despite the threatening weather, about 74 classmates (and a few spouses) gathered for a very joyous afternoon of renewing old acquaintances and recalling highlights of our days at CHS. Attendees included classmates who have remained lifelong friends and some who were seeing their classmates for the first time in fifty years. One classmate from California traveled the farthest to attend but there were several classmates from outside the Metropolitan NY/NJ area. Photos from previous reunions as well as some from our senior trip to Washington, DC were displayed. Several copies of the 1955 Spires were produced to jog memories already aided by nametags that included the wearer’s yearbook photo. There were also personal photos of student productions and classroom events that circulated among those present. The afternoon ended with the singing of the school song (lyrics provided in the program) and a hearty round of applause for the organizers, Marie C. Heaney and Cathy K. Hartdegen. Many of those present plan to gather again at the CHS centennial celebration in September, 2005.
